Important Features

When looking for a queen loft bed frame, consider the following features:

  1. Material Quality: Choose durable materials, like metal or solid wood, to ensure the frame’s longevity. 2. Size: Ensure it fits your room easily, and allows comfortable clearance around the bed area. 3. Stability: A sturdy frame can support the weight of both the mattress and loft, providing safety and durability.

Design Considerations

There are a few design aspects to think about when selecting a queen loft bed frame. Firstly, the height of the loft affects the available space beneath. Consider how you’ll use this area—for storage or as a standing workspace—and how much vertical room you have. Secondly, check the frame’s ladder style and placement; a foldable, wall-mounted ladder can save floor space. Lastly, consider the overall aesthetics of the frame and its compatibility with your room’s decor.

Safety Measures

Ensure the bed frame has safety features like non-skid pads on the bottom to prevent slipping. Additionally, look for a sturdy guardrail system to protect children or pets from falling over while accessing the loft bed. Lastly, make sure the mattress and furniture are securely fastened to the frame to prevent accidents.

What is the difference between a loft bed and a bunk bed?

Though both offer elevated sleeping spaces, there are some key differences between loft beds and bunk beds. Firstly, a loft bed has a higher platform, usually meant to accommodate a taller bed such as a queen or even California king. On the other hand, bunk beds have a lower top bunk, fitting more comfortably with twin mattresses. The clearance under a loft bed is usually higher, allowing you to use a dresser or other furniture underneath, while bunk beds typically have a smaller amount of space below.

Additionally, many loft beds come with built-in storage, shelving, or desks, while bunk beds do not usually offer these features. This makes a loft bed a more practical choice for those seeking additional storage or workspace in their bedroom. Lastly, loft beds are generally better suited for individual use, while bunk beds are more commonly associated with shared living spaces.

What is the typical weight capacity of a queen loft bed frame?

The weight capacity of a queen loft bed frame depends on several factors, such as the materials used and size of the bed. Generally, mid-range loft bed frames made of high-quality materials can support up to 600-800 pounds (270-360 kg). However, we recommend checking the manufacturer’s specifications for accurate information based on your mattress’s weight, as well as any additional storage or furniture placed in the loft space.

It is essential to ensure your loft bed frame can support the weight of both the mattress and the occupant(s). Exceeding the weight capacity of a bed frame can be dangerous, leading to potential damage to the structure, accidents, or injury. Always prioritize your safety and invest in a sturdy, well-engineered loft bed frame to minimize risks and ensure maximum user safety.
